
Message from League Executive Director Rick Schuettler
In accordance with Governor Wolf’s guidelines for continued telework where feasible during the COVID-19 pandemic, The League’s physical office will be closed until further notice. League Staff is available by phone or email and is working remotely to provide services and assistance to continue our mission to strengthen, empower and advocate for effective local government.
All training events and meetings for the first quarter of 2021 will be virtual events. League leadership and staff are closely monitoring the situation to determine the format of future events.
